Leclerc and Gasly have had some good battles on track this season.

A direct comparison between the pair in F1 doesn't produce any conculsive results, Gasly scoring more points (28-21) while Leclerc has out raced his French rival 5-3 in races that they both finished. It's difficult to accuractely say which car out of the Sauber and Toro Rosso has been the best throughout the season, but I believe they've been quite even overall. Toro Rosso probably started out the campaign ahead of Sauber, but the Sauber-Alfa Romeo has steadily improved to the level where points are now expected on a race weekend. Just because he's ahead in the drivers' standings, Pierre edges Charles in this respect.

Overall, it's very tough to say who has had the better 2018 so far, if I had to pick, I'd probably go for Leclerc, as his wheel-to-wheel racing has been so impressive and the gap between him and Ericsson has been a yawning chasm, at times. That's not downplaying Gasly's ahcievements, though, he's had an incredible season, and fully deserves his promotion to Red Bull. One thing's for sure, though, if they build on their performances this season, they'll excel at their respective teams in 2019.
